if the bolt gives you any problems coming out,seized or rusted,you could always go for an old tried and trusted method.
remove rad cap when the engine is cold.
select full heat on the heater.
start engine and run at a high idle.most will do that anyway :lol:
watch for the bubbles in the radiator.
when the bubbles stop and the level goes down,top up coolant slowly to the required level,then try again.sounds a pain but only takes about 5 mins :D
